SUBJECT: DEMARCHE DELIVERED ON ASSISTING AFGHANISTAN BEYOND
THE AUGUST ELECTION

(C) In a meeting on July 21 Andrej Dogan, Head of the Department for International Security at the MFA, in response to points in reftel expressed appreciation for the update. He stressed that Croatia remained committed to its role in Afghanistan. He noted that in addition to its current contributions, Croatia was considering becoming more involved with police training in Afghanistan. This new contribution would entail that Croatia increase the number of its troops beyond the 300 troop limit set by the Sabor (Parliament). He also stated that Croatia was considering consolidating some of its forces that were currently spread out in a large geographic area in Afghanistan. ¶2. (C) In a separate meeting on July 23 with poloff and a rep from the DAO's office, Colonel Damir Terzic, Ministry of Defense Cabinet Military Advisor expressed thanks for information in reftel. He said that despite the current economic situation continued support for Croatia's participation in international peace support operations, such as ISAF, remained the top priority for the MOD. The MOD was currently looking at more possibilities for training the Afghan National Security Forces beyond what it was already doing with its contributions to OMLTs. (Note: Croatia currently fully mans a Combat Arms OMLT and a Garrison OMLT, shares the staffing of a Combat Support OMLT with the Minnesota National Guard, and also contributes two soldiers to a multi-national Command Support OMLT. End Note.) As part of the Croatian effort to train Afghan Security Forces, the MOD was considering expanding its troop contribution by approximately 10 percent by possibly sending Police Mentoring Teams. Terzic noted that the MOD would likely present a clearer picture of the future direction of its Afghanistan policy in the early fall. WALKER
